The video explores extreme temperatures similar to Mars, highlighting Mars Odyssey's discovery of a frozen ocean on Mars, which suggests potential life. It draws parallels with Antarctic life, where ancient microbes were revived from ice cores. The possibility of liquid water on Mars is discussed, suggesting potential for complex life. The findings have reignited interest in searching for alien life on Mars.
